Schwan's Company, a U.S. affiliate of the global lifestyle company CJ CheilJedang Corporation, is a leading U.S. manufacturer and marketer of quality foods offered through retail-grocery and food-service channels. Its many popular brands include Red Baron -, Tony's -, Big Daddy's---, Villa Prima -, and Freschetta - pizza; Mrs. Smith's - and Edwards - desserts; Bibigo -, and Pagoda - Asian-style snacks.
